Decoding the Menu: Budget-Friendly Dining Districts

The geography of affordable food in Cancun is predictable if you know where to look. Areas like the Downtown Mercado and the streets surrounding the Cancun Nichupté lagoon are teeming with local eateries that prioritize taste over tourist expectations. These spots are generally run by families passing down recipes, resulting in generous portions of authentic Yucatecan cuisine that rarely appears on the polished menus near the beachfront.

Tacos, Tortas, and Tlayudas: The Holy Trinity of Savings

For under $3 USD, you can secure a feast that satisfies for hours, thanks to the city’s obsession with antojitos. Simple corn tortillas topped with marinated meats, cilantro, and onion deliver a punch of flavor that rivals expensive sit-down meals. Keep an eye out for mobile vendors and small stalls; these unassuming spots are often where the best cheap restaurants in Cancun hide, serving food that is hot, fresh, and deeply satisfying.

Dish
Description
Avg. Price (USD)
Tacos al Pastor
Spit-grilled pork with pineapple
$1.50 - $2.50
Cochinita Pibil
Slow-roasted pork in achiote
$3.00 - $4.50
Sopa de Lima
Lime-infused chicken soup
$2.00 - $3.50

The Local Secret: Supermarkets and Street Stalls

Do not overlook the humble supermarket deli section as a source for cheap restaurants in Cancun. Stores like Super San Francisco provide ready-to-eat meals, fresh juices, and regional snacks that turn a simple park picnic into a genuine culinary adventure. Similarly, street-side fruit carts and taco counters offer the safest and most affordable way to sample local ingredients, ensuring your hydration and nutrition while you explore the city.

Identifying Quality on a Dime

Eating well on a budget requires a specific radar, but the signs of quality are universal. Look for venues with a high turnover of locals; if the residents are eating there, the food is likely authentic and safe. Avoid establishments that aggressively tout "tourist menus" or display photos of food rather than fresh ingredients. A chalkboard scribbled with daily specials is usually a better indicator of value than a glossy brochure.

Maximizing Your Peso Power: Practical Strategies

To fully leverage the cheap restaurants Cancun has to offer, embrace the rhythm of the city. Opt for a substantial midday meal, known as "comida corrida," which is the most economical way to dine. Later in the evening, seek out street vendors selling elote (grilled corn) or churros; these late-night snacks provide a delicious, low-cost finale to any day of exploration without compromising your experience.
